排序
linux如何查找文件?linux文件搜索命令有哪些?
在linux系统中查找文件的常见命令包括find、locate、which和whereis。一、find功能最全,支持按名称、类型、大小、时间等条件搜索,例如:find . -name "*.log"用于查找当前目录下所...
MySQL性能优化:如何应对高并发、复杂查询、大数据量和事务处理挑战?
MySQL优化详解:业务场景和优化方案 优化MySQL数据库至关重要,以确保高性能和流畅的操作。在不同的业务场景下,特定因素可能导致性能问题。以下是常见的场景、问题原因和对应的优化策略: 场景...
thinkphp的m方法怎么用
在thinkphp中,M()方法用于实例化一个基础模型类,实例化后只能调用基础模型类(默认是Model类)中的方法,语法“M('[基础模型名:]模型名','数据表前缀','数据库连接信息')”。 本教程操作环境...
MySQL5.7.19解压版的安装具体详解
这篇文章主要介绍了最新版mysql5.7.19解压版安装指南,需要的朋友可以参考下 MySQL版本:MySQL Community Edition (GPL) ------ MySQL Community Server (GPL) 下载文件:mysql-5.7.19-win...
Ecshop二次开发添加优惠券系统的代码实现
在ecshop二次开发中可以添加优惠券系统。具体步骤包括:1. 创建ecs_coupons表存储优惠券信息;2. 在flow.php中添加优惠券使用逻辑,计算优惠金额并更新使用数量;3. 考虑优惠券发放方式、使用限...
MySQL 事务中的 Rollback:何时必须执行,何时可以省略?
关于 mysql 事务中的 rollback 是否必要 在 mysql 事务中,经常会有这样的疑问:当事务中发生异常时,是否必须进行 rollback 操作? 事务的原理 事务是一个原子性操作,要么全部执行成功,要么...
thinkphp是cms么
thinkphp不是cms。thinkphp和cms是不一样的概念,thinkphp是一种PHP程序开发使用的框架,用于简化企业级应用开发和敏捷WEB应用开发;而cms指的是内容管理系统,是一种PHP成品程序。 本教程操作...
MySQL常用的建表等SQL语句写法总结
本文主要介绍了mysql常用的建表、添加字段、修改字段、添加索引sql语句写法,总结分析了mysql建表、编码设置、字段添加、索引操作所涉及的sql语句,需要的朋友可以参考下,希望能帮助到大家。 建...
怎样在Python中实现LRU缓存?
在python中实现lru缓存可以使用collections.ordereddict或functools.lru_cache。1. 使用ordereddict实现lrucache类,通过move_to_end和popitem方法管理缓存。2. 使用lru_cache装饰器简洁实现缓...
海量视频学习数据如何高效存储?
庞大视频学习数据存储方案 面临大量在线视频培训数据存储的需求,您在考虑数据存储方案时感到犹豫不决。本文将探讨适合该业务场景的最佳数据存储方案。 场景描述: 每10秒记录一次学员已观看时...